Customer Review: Delonghi = defective by design
Summary: 1 Stars

We had a rude awaking today, our Delonghi toaster was on fire. I will never again buy any Delonghi product. The defective design is in the toast switch. It is mechanical. When it finishes toasting, it sometimes continues to the "Always On" position thus leaving the toaster oven on toast: very, very hot. We literally had a house full of smoke & a toaster full of flames. These Delonghi toasters need to be recalled. You were warned.

Funny thing is, Delonghi makes an attractive product.
Sad thing is, they can cost you your house or worse.

Customer Review: Useful Addition for Small Households
Summary: 4 Stars

The EO1251 is particularly useful for 1-2 person households, as it is a terrific little oven and an adequate toaster. I can't give it 5 stars until the designers improve the setting knobs, which are stiff and provide too small a finger grip for turning, and add a second rack to provide more placement options. To get the most reliable toast results, one needs first to warmed up the toaster settings. While the Cuisinart convection oven gets the higher ratings, some users I know have complained of the need to vet the equipment thoroughly, as it gives off an unpleasant chemical smell on initial usages. Fortunately, the DeLonghi has no such drawback. I also appreciate the simplicity of its settings; it's easier just to turn a knob in the morning than have to face the Cuisinart's digital pad.
